Introducing Carolus Online Academy: Empowering South Carolina Students to Achieve Their Goals Through Proven College and Career Readiness
July 25 2023 - 9:00AM
Business Wire
South Carolina’s newest online school provides
students a dynamic learning environment that explores college and
career interests through a tailored and engaging experience.
Carolus Online Academy (COA), a virtual charter school committed
to providing students across South Carolina with opportunities for
college and career readiness, is now welcoming families to apply
for the 2023-2024 school year. Initially enrolling students in
kindergarten to eighth grade, the tuition-free, online public
school will expand to include grades K through 12 for the 2024-2025
academic year.

Driven by an award-winning curriculum and a renowned online
learning platform powered by K12, Carolus offers students a
personalized learning experience, dedicated teachers, highly
interactive programs, and opportunities to build community through
social events, clubs, and extracurricular activities.
To promote personalized learning, COA instructors are South
Carolina-certified teachers and counselors who partner with
families to provide support tailored to each student’s individual
needs, abilities, and interests. Teachers perform ongoing data
evaluation to identify students who are mastering the curriculum or
those who may need additional support, plus the live, virtual class
sessions provide real-time feedback and engagement.
Starting as early as kindergarten, COA students will participate
in teacher-guided career learning, virtual and in-person field
trips, and sessions with guest speakers. Middle school students
will take a career exploration course – an unparalleled opportunity
to learn more about 15+ industries that align with the largest
workforce needs in South Carolina like Hospitality, Health and
Human Services, and Business Marketing. This course will also equip
students with necessary skills including time management,
communication, and collaboration.

Carolus Online Academy was approved by the South Carolina Public
Charter School District. Its curriculum is provided by K12, a
leader in online education for more than 20 years. For more
